Flagler Beach, FL Building Permit Guide

How to apply for a building permit in Flagler Beach, Florida. Permit authority, application steps, fees, and inspection requirements.

Florida Volusia County Updated March 2026

Permit Authority

All properties within the incorporated City of Flagler Beach. Note: Flagler Beach is a cross-county municipality listed in both Flagler County and Volusia County.

Department
Planning, Building & Engineering / Building Department
Address
800 S. Daytona Ave., Flagler Beach, FL 32136

Online Permit Portal

Platform: City-administered permitting • Account required: No • Submission: In-person only

Application Process

  1. Confirm the property is inside Flagler Beach city limits and determine whether the parcel is in the Volusia or Flagler County portion.
  2. Contact the city Building Department to confirm permit type, forms, and any county-specific coordination requirements.
  3. Submit the permit package to the city under its current process.
  4. Address review comments, pay fees, and schedule inspections through the city.
  5. Obtain final approval before occupancy or closeout.

Typical processing time: Varies by project complexity; contact city for specifics.

General Requirements

A building permit is required for all construction within the City of Flagler Beach.

Required Documents

  • Completed permit application
  • Site plan
  • Construction plans
  • Applicant/owner acknowledgements
Permit validity
Florida's general 180-day permit activity framework applies.
Building code
Florida Building Code (8th Edition, 2023) effective December 31, 2023
Owner-builder
Contact the Building Department for owner-builder requirements.
Contractor requirements
Contractors must be properly licensed and registered.
